Centrar una figura en una página con diferente \textwidth

Centrar una figura en una página con diferente \textwidth

Configuré la geometría de la página para eliminar las notas al margen, el pie de página y el encabezado para que utilice todo el espacio disponible. Si bien logré centrar el texto en la página ahora la figura no está centrada.

  \marginparwidth 0pt
  \marginparsep 0pt
  \footskip 0pt
  \headheight 0pt
  \headsep 0pt
  \setlength{\oddsidemargin}{\dimexpr \hmargin -1in}
  \setlength{\hsize}{\dimexpr \pdfpagewidth -2\oddsidemargin -2in}
  \setlength{\textwidth}{\hsize}
    \begin{figure}[h!]
      \centering
      \def\svgwidth{10em}
      \input{logo.pdf_tex}
    \end{figure}
    \begin{center}
      ...
    \end{center}

La figura no está centrada ahora, pero sí con respecto al texto cuando elimino la definición \hsize, lo que me hace pensar que hay algún tipo de variable nebulosa que gobierna la posición y todavía está configurada como predeterminada, pero no pude encontrar ninguna.

EDITAR

Descubrí que se debía a que pdf_tex estaba en una figura en lugar de una imagen png. Definir \input{logo.pdf_tex}fuera de la figura y en un entorno central funciona perfectamente.

información relacionada